The RSS Kshetriay Pracharak S Ramanna who had made a derogatory remark against the Lingayat community, calling them “Shani Santhana” meaning progeny of Shani, troublesome, has apologised, putting an end to a possible controversy.  

He tendered an unconditional written apology on Wednesday night stating RSS is trying to unite people of different sectors of Hindu religion.  If he has hurt anybody’s feeling he apologises, he said, reported Kannada Prabha.

Soon after S Ramanna called then Shani Santhana the Lingayat leaders Ministers M B Patil, Vinay Kulakarni, JD(S) leader Basavaraja Horatti issued a public warning to him to apologise and urged all self-respecting Lingayat leaders to disassociate themselves from RSS.  

They also threatened a dharna  in front of RSS office. Following this RSS leaders held a meeting and decided that at this volatile times and especially since elections are approaching it was not right to create a controversy and asked Ramanna to apologise. Accordingly he apologised.
